The great compromise was in agreement about how to do what?

1 Answer

1 vote

Answer:

was an agreement that large and small states reached during the Constitutional Convention of 1787 that in part defined the legislative structure and representation that each state would have under the United States

Explanation: So what this says is that with out the compromise states wouldn't be able to have reps (representatives)
